Who is The Master Man? Meaning, Origin, and Lasting Influence

What “The Master Man” Typically Refers To

“The Master Man” is usually a literary or symbolic label rather than a single, fixed historical person. It describes a man portrayed as a supreme leader, visionary, or moral authority who dominates a narrative or an ideological sphere. Unlike casual titles, this phrase signals complete mastery and authority in a particular domain. Across literature, religion, and political movements, figures called “master man” embody elevated control, strategic brilliance, or spiritual dominance. The term carries weight because it compresses ambition, authority, and excellence into one concise phrase.

Historical and Literary Roots

The conceptual roots of “master man” appear in myths, religious texts, and classic literature where leaders or heroes are framed as unmatched authorities. Historical rulers who centralized power have often been cast in this archetypal role, whether in chronicles or political philosophy. Later, novels and plays used similar figures to explore themes of control, destiny, and moral responsibility. In modern storytelling, the archetype persists in characters who command loyalty, reshape institutions, and define the rules of their worlds. Because the phrase is adaptable, writers and speakers reuse it to evoke competence, charisma, and decisive influence without committing to one specific biography.

How the Phrase Is Used in Modern Contexts

Today “master man” surfaces in business, self‑help, and political commentary to highlight individuals who seem to control outcomes in their fields. In corporate language, it can reference CEOs or founders who transform markets through strategy and force of personality. In ideological movements, the title may describe a theorist or organizer who defines doctrine and tactics. On social platforms, the phrase sometimes becomes shorthand for influencers who direct trends and public opinion. Although often informal, it reliably signals authority combined with visible impact.

Key Attributes Associated With the Archetype

Certain traits consistently appear whenever “master man” is invoked. These include strategic foresight, mastery of a difficult domain, charisma that commands attention, discipline in execution, and an ability to convert ideas into large‑scale results. The figure is expected to lead initiatives, set standards, and influence others with both vision and practical output. Why “Master Man” Remains Culturally Relevant

The phrase stays in circulation because it captures a recognizable ideal: a person who combines deep competence with the ability to direct meaningful change. In an era of specialization and rapid disruption, audiences look for figures who can synthesize complexity and deliver results. Calling someone a “master man” dramatizes that capability, turning abstract skills into a compelling narrative. As long as people value strategic leadership and visible impact, the archetype will continue to appear in commentary, branding, and storytelling.

Interpreting the Label Responsibly

When you encounter “master man,” treat it as a rhetorical frame, not a verified title. It emphasizes authority and effectiveness but can obscure limitations, controversies, or more nuanced realities. Evaluate the specific evidence behind any claim of mastery: concrete outcomes, transparent methods, and independent assessment. In ethical usage, the phrase should prompt deeper inquiry rather than replace it. Recognizing the pattern helps you understand why certain individuals are celebrated while also encouraging clearer, more substantiated discussion.
